El cliente
Una organización especializada en gestión de pruebas digitales y grabación de vídeo para flotas policiales.
El proyecto
Mejora de la tecnología de seguridad pública mediante DevOps estratégicos
Visión general
El cliente se enfrentaba a un reto técnico que requería cambios significativos en sus prácticas de desarrollo y flujo de trabajo. Buscaron la experiencia de Improving para automatizar y agilizar el despliegue de software en el dispositivo, permitiendo mayores velocidades de transmisión de datos a los centros de control. Este proyecto fue fundamental para que el cliente mantuviera su ventaja competitiva en un mercado que depende del desarrollo rápido de funciones.
El reto
El modelo de negocio del cliente, centrado en ventas basadas en funciones dentro del competitivo panorama de la tecnología para el cumplimiento de la ley, requería un rápido proceso de desarrollo de funciones. Sin embargo, sus prácticas de desarrollo y la falta de experiencia interna con herramientas estándar se habían convertido en un cuello de botella que afectaba a su capacidad para ofrecer nuevas funcionalidades de forma eficaz.
La solución
Improving ideó una solución que renovó el sistema del cliente y estableció un canal DevOps, facilitando la rápida iteración de funciones. Al aprovechar Azure DevOps e integrarse con un laboratorio de hardware especializado, el cliente podía crear en la nube y desplegar en entornos de hardware controlados. Este enfoque permitió realizar pruebas aisladas de las características, reduciendo significativamente los problemas de integración y acelerando el proceso de entrega. El despliegue utilizó tecnologías estándar como las tecnologías de creación de Microsoft y Azure DevOps, junto con innovadoras configuraciones de VPN para una integración perfecta entre la nube y el hardware.
Beneficios para la empresa
Mayor productividad: El proyecto redujo a la mitad el tiempo de construcción, permitiendo una creación más rápida de nuevas funcionalidades.
Aceleración de la salida al mercado: El proceso racionalizado aceleró el tiempo de comercialización del cliente, manteniéndolo competitivo.
La innovación como argumento de venta: El aumento del ritmo de innovación reforzó la posición del cliente en el mercado, aumentando su valor.
Las asociaciones
Un aspecto clave del éxito del proyecto fue la colaboración con Microsoft, que proporcionó un apoyo fundamental en la integración de redes basadas en Azure y en la nube con plataformas de hardware locales.
Lecciones aprendidas
El proyecto, que duró seis meses y cuya prueba de concepto inicial se entregó en cuatro semanas, puso de manifiesto la importancia de la flexibilidad y la rápida adaptación a los cambios. Las revisiones periódicas y la estrecha colaboración fueron fundamentales para superar los retos y perfeccionar el proceso de DevOps.
¿Por qué Improving?
La intervención de Improving permitió al cliente modernizar su canal de desarrollo de productos, reduciendo significativamente los tiempos de construcción y mejorando su capacidad para transmitir altas tasas de datos a los centros de control. La exitosa implementación de un canal DevOps nativo en la nube, en colaboración con Microsoft, marcó un hito en la búsqueda de la excelencia del cliente en soluciones tecnológicas para el cumplimiento de la ley.
Comenzar
Obtenga más información sobre cómo Improving puede ayudarle a empezar poniéndose en contacto con nosotros hoy mismo en sales@improving.com o rellenando un formulario de contacto a través del siguiente enlace.